Output e2ca05eaa0968ea676f8aab17a97821e4a31ae29b96b326eef60b3fa2fe8b0ec:0

value
8524234
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25b2516bb3f8ea3b64088922f321171171a6ed04 OP_EQUAL
address
358LYPy1fB9qUiGbLV3QzSmoW7KoGBivHF
transaction
e2ca05eaa0968ea676f8aab17a97821e4a31ae29b96b326eef60b3fa2fe8b0ec
confirmations
397170
spent
true